Transaction 5833ef8d30d63275496660f94a7293ba76e08e83aee119ce3b65c03518d53266

block
93156c5ed57c002fbc4b8087ba7c4edafce6e95eb8c6ea3f311eb173800eba82

1 Input

12 Outputs